Graff, Daniel: Thinking with Artificial Intelligence

This book is a timely and valuable guide for innovators, ers, managers, and students who want to boost their thinking projects through leveraging artificial intelligence capabilities. It offers over 40 traditional thinking tools enhanced with AI. Each AID tool is ready for use, with specific step by step instructions that require little previous AI knowledge. So, if you would like to use AI to create a “Critical Items Diagram,” deploy “Explorative AI-to-AI Interviews,” build a “Customer Journey Map,” engage in “Rapid Prototyping,” or  “Create a Pitch,”  there is a tool to support your project! The book highlights how AI can support and enhance each phase of the thinking process — prepare & train ,  emphasize & define ,  ideate & select ,  prototype & test , and  implement & learn . In addition to the AID tools, the authors provide specific guidance on how to build your own AI Agents for thinking projects and overviews of over 100 unique AI programs used in this book. Importantly, the authors offer specific means and examples of how AI programs can elevate the success of the thinking process, offering a solution to the challenge of producing creative outcomes that are also “faster, better and cheaper.” Created through a collaboration of and business scholars with members of the AI lab, this book blends rich knowledge and practical insight on use of AI for innovation. Packed with real-world use cases, examples, and practical tools, it serves as a valuable resource for both educational and professional settings.
